    Lab Verdict

    Cooling was a wash — both mattresses landed within half a degree of each other after 60 minutes of body heat. Nectar isolated motion better for couples (0.06g vs. 0.18g on the Saatva). Pressure mapping put both beds well under the 32 mmHg capillary-closure threshold for side sleepers. Perimeter compression was nearly identical — neither bed is the obvious pick on edge support alone. Responsiveness was comparable; repositioning effort should feel similar on either.

    In-Depth Analysis

    Premium innerspring versus budget memory foam — Saatva Classic at $1,295 and Nectar at $699 serve very different market segments. The $596 price gap is significant, but the experience difference is equally meaningful.

    Saatva delivers a luxury sleeping experience with breathable coil construction, free white glove delivery, and a responsive feel that foam can't replicate. For back sleepers, the spinal support from the dual-coil system is outstanding.

    Nectar excels at pressure relief through classic memory foam contouring. Side sleepers consistently prefer Nectar's softer, more enveloping feel. The 365-night trial and forever warranty provide unmatched protection.

    The decision comes down to priorities: if you want the best sleep experience and can afford it, Saatva delivers a premium that justifies the price. If maximum value matters most, Nectar provides surprisingly good sleep at nearly half the cost.

    Our Verdict

    Saatva delivers the better overall mattress. Nectar delivers the better value. Both win in their respective categories — choose based on budget and priorities.
